Molly Mae Love Island: What Is The Blonde Bombshell Up To Now?

(Image/ Source: radiotimes.com)

Molly Mae Hague is probably best known for being a blonde bombshell on Love Island in 2019. She entered the villa on day four and ended up making it to the final with her beau Tommy Fury.

The social media influencer was already gaining fans before the show with her estimated 160,000 Instagram followers. However, her time on the show has turned her into a true celebrity.

After her success on the island, the influencer has also been busy professionally, forming new brand relationships and making big steps in her career.

But what is Molly Mae Love Island doing now?

What is Molly Mae Love Island Up To?

Since leaving the villa, Molly Mae Love Island has certainly been busy.

She was already a successful brand influencer before her appearance on Love Island. Since then, though, she’s secured partnerships with world-famous fashion brands.

In fact, it’s been reported that the celeb gets paid up to £10,000 for each of her sponsored posts on Instagram. Her relationship with Pretty Little Thing was worth up to an estimated £1 million.

She is also the first UK influencer to land a brand deal with Starbucks to promote their Pumpkin Spice Latte drink.

(Image/ Source: Instagram @mollymae)

This year, Molly Mae Love Island stunned fans when she announced that she is the new Creative Director for Pretty Little Thing. The role comes with a seven-figure salary and makes her one of the highest-earning Love Island contestants ever.

On an Instagram post, she said: “This is the biggest move in my career so far and I can’t explain my gratitude to my favourite brand in the world for trusting me with this role. I hope you’re all ready for my visions to come to life within this incredible brand.”

Is She Still With Tommy Fury?

Molly Mae partnered up with Tommy Fury on her first night in the Love Island villa. Despite being tempted by Curtis Pritchard, Molly Mae and Tommy stayed together for the whole series.

They finished in second place as boyfriend and girlfriend and were ready to start their life together after the series ended.

(Image/ Source: Instagram @tommyfury)

In fact, the pair have recently spoken about marriage and kids. The 22-year-old influencer said:

“We are just focusing on our work right now, I think everybody knows it will come at some point and we are looking forward to that in the future. 

We have so much to look forward to with our relationship, but right now he’s focusing on his career, I am focusing on mine and it will be lovely when it comes.”

Recently, Molly Mae confirmed that the couple had been ring shopping, but that she was waiting for Tommy to choose the right moment.

Who Is Tommy Fury?

Before Tommy Fury appeared on Love Island, he was already a successful boxer. He made his debut in Manchester in 2018, beating Jevgenijs Andrejevs.

He took time out from professional boxing to appear on the ITV dating show, but returned to the ring as soon as possible afterwards.

(Image/ Source: thescottishsun.co.uk)

He’s so far recorded only wins in his professional career, including his most recent win against American Anthony Taylor.

Tommy dedicated his first Stateside win to Molly Mae and his father. He saying: “Dad, Molly, I wish you could be here tonight, but that was for you. We’re learning, we’re building, we’re gonna keep winning, and hopefully you can be here next time. I love you both.”

Molly Mae’s Health Fears

This year, Molly Mae revealed to fans that she had experienced a health scare. After Tommy Fury joked in a vlog that Molly Mae had “a broken bosom,” Molly revealed that she had found a lump on her breast.

Thankfully, it wasn’t anything to worry about, and Molly Mae had a biopsy to have it removed.

(Image/ Source: thesun.co.uk)

In a personal video she posted on YouTube, she said that she became concerned after she realised the lump had grown. However, she reassured fans that she was fine.

“It’s a little thing called a fibroadenoma and it’s a normal thing to get at this age. Small lumps can happen all the time it doesn’t mean they’re sinister.”
